Ingredients
Here’s what you’ll need to make Strawberry Cheesecake Dump Cake (serves 12):
For the Cheesecake Layer:
-
8 oz cream cheese (softened)
-
1/2 cup granulated sugar
-
1 tsp vanilla extract
-
1 large egg
For the Dump Cake:
-
1 can (21 oz) strawberry pie filling
-
1 box (15.25 oz) yellow cake mix
-
1/2 cup unsalted butter (melted)
-
1/4 cup sliced almonds or crushed graham crackers (optional, for topping)
Instructions
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a 9×13 inch baking dish.
In a mixing bowl, beat the cream cheese, sugar, vanilla extract, and egg until smooth and creamy. Set aside.
Spread the strawberry pie filling evenly over the bottom of the prepared baking dish.
Dollop the cream cheese mixture over the strawberry filling. Use a spatula to gently spread it into an even layer.
Sprinkle the dry cake mix evenly over the cream cheese layer. Drizzle the melted butter over the top, covering as much of the cake mix as possible.
Bake for 40-45 minutes, or until the top is golden brown and the edges are bubbly. Let cool for 10-15 minutes before serving.
Notes
-
Don’t overmix the cream cheese layer to keep it smooth and creamy.
-
Let the cake cool slightly before serving to allow the layers to set.
